Labeled George III Brass-Bound Mahogany Navette Form Peat Bucket, 19th Century
Located in Charleston, SC
This wonderful Labeled Regency brass-bound mahogany navette form peat bucket / fire bucket was made in England in the early 19th century. The Navette Form peat bucket is handmade with coopered mahogany staves and bound together in brass bands with three narrow decorative bands in the center between the upper and lower bands. This wonderful George III Brass-Bound Mahogany Peat Bucket retains the original brass label that reads " P.B.M. & Co. Inc. 23 ". The original Brass Bail (carrying handle) is mounted to the peaks of the Navette Form mahogany bucket...
